Pobranie postu względem tematu z bazy danych

2015-02-25 02:45
0

Cześć,
piszę proste autorskie forum w PHP. Mam utworzone dodawanie tematów na ów forum. Teraz przyszła pora na utworzenie odpowiedzi-posty w tym temacie. Zaztanawiam się jak zorientować strukturę bazy danych MySQL. W jaki sposób identyfikować konkretny temat z konkretnym postem? W głowie mam taki zamysł aby z tabeli z postami pobrać id postu i sprawdzić czy jest on taki sam jaki id tematu. Jeśli tak to wyświetl go wokreślinym temacie. Czy to dobry tok rozumowania? Chcę się tym zająć jutro, a właściwie to już dziś, bo 2 w nocy jest. Chcę jednak zapytać się bardziej doświadczonych. Ma ktoś jakiś pomysł?

Pozostało 580 znaków

2015-02-25 08:25

Bardziej logiczne byłoby identyfikowanie konkretnej odpowiedzi z konkretnym tematem a nie na odwrót :) W każdym rekordzie odpowiedzi powinno być pole z id tematu bo przecież wyświetlasz temat i dopiero do niego odpowiedzi ;)

P.S. Poza tym postów będziesz miał więcej niż tematów więc po co pobierać wszystkie rekordy z bazy (a tak by było gdybyś chciał sprawdzać wszystkie posty i porównywać je z id tematu)?

edytowany 1x, ostatnio: dkacperczyk, 2015-02-25 08:28

Pozostało 580 znaków

2015-02-25 16:13
0

Dzięki Ci za pomoc i sugestie.

P.S. Poza tym postów będziesz miał więcej niż tematów więc po co pobierać wszystkie rekordy z bazy (a tak by było gdybyś chciał sprawdzać wszystkie posty i porównywać je z id tematu)?

Nie chcę pobierać wszystkich rekordów z tabeli z postami, bo przy jednym poście wyświetliły by się wszystkie możliwe posty również z innych tematów.

Pozostało 580 znaków

Liczba odpowiedzi na stronę

1 użytkowników online, w tym zalogowanych: 0, gości: 1, botów: 0